All Vetus engine mouting absorb the propeller thrust.
The torque of an engine is one of the deciding factors for determinations of the load applied to the engine mounts. When more powerful engines are installed, it is important to use the following formula to define the load per support in kg (4 supporting points).
(engine weight in kg / number of supports) + (kW x 487 x reduction of gearbox / engine rpm x centre to centre spacing in meters of longitudinal engine bearers) = max. load per support in kg
Type LMX
These flexible engine mountings are suitable for marine diesel engines in the power range between 70 kW and 350 kW (95hp - 480hp)
The Vetus flexible engine mounting type LMX has been designed with particular regard to the power to weight ratio of modern diesel engines, which is of ever growing importance. In other words: the weight of an engine, in comparison to its thrust, has become lower and lower. For these engine types, the Vetus flexible engine mounting type LMX possesses the following ideal characteristics:
- The ample vertical compression guarantees optimum damping of vibrations, even at idling.
- The horizontal fore and aft stiffness is very high, which allows the acceptance of considerable thrust.
- The cushioning of vibrations in horizontal direction athwartships is of equal excellence.
